It is not advisable to buy a car that doesn't have a V5C document but the presence of the V5C is no guarantee that the seller is actually the owner. We'd recommend shredding the old V5C just to be sure it won't get into somebody else's hands. If your car's V5C logbook document has been lost, damaged or destroyed, there's a straightforward process for getting a new one. Applying online is the quickest route to getting hold of a replacement and should take around 5 days.

Alternatively, you can fill out a V62 form and send it to the DVLA, although this process can take up to six weeks. It is common knowledge that you need to update your V5C when buying or selling a car.

However, it is also important to update your vehicles V5C whenever you change your address or your name. It takes less than two minutes for motorists to inform the DVLA of a change of address using the online system, and a new log book will be sent out within five working days - down from the six weeks drivers previously had to wait.

All a driver needs to use the online system is their vehicle registration number, log book document reference number and their postcode. How much is your car worth? Find out with our free car valuation tool Skip to Content Skip to Footer.
